Job Description

Position Title: IE-Scholars Student Assistant

Reports To: Dr. Marleen McCormick Pritchard, Editor-in-Chief, IE-Scholars Community

 

Position Overview:

The IE-Scholars Student Assistant will primarily support the global International Entrepreneurship (IE-Scholars)community through research assistance and content development. This role centers on identifying, reading, and summarizing scholarly and practitioner work related to international entrepreneurship. Additional responsibilities will include supporting communications, website updates, and community engagement as time allows.

This position provides a valuable opportunity to engage with international scholars and practitioners while developing skills in research synthesis, global collaboration, and online content management.

 

Key Responsibilities:

Primary Focus: Research & Writing Support

  • Identify and summarize recent academic and practitioner articles related to international entrepreneurship.
  • Help compile an annual Year in Review of IE-related publications.
  • Draft concise article summaries or “featured insights” for newsletters and social media.
  • Support preparation of materials for newsletters, interviews, and podcasts.

 

Secondary Support Areas

Community Engagement & New User Support

  • Assist with onboarding new IE-Scholars members and maintaining the membership database.
  • Monitor inquiries received via email or the website contact form.

 

General Administrative Support

  • Assist with ongoing projects and special initiatives as assigned.

 

Qualifications:

  • Current undergraduate or graduate student in the Lacy School of Business.
  • Strong written communication skills and attention to detail.
  • Interest in academic research on international entrepreneurship
  • Self-motivated, dependable, and able to work independently on assigned tasks.

 

Hours:

  • Approximately 5–8 hours per week (flexible).
  • Hybrid or remote work possible, with occasional in-person check-ins.

Butler University is a private, nationally recognized comprehensive university encompassing seven colleges: Arts, Business, Communication, Education, Liberal Arts & Sciences, Pharmacy & Health Sciences and Founder's College. Approximately 4,500 undergraduate and 1,000 graduate and doctoral students are enrolled at Butler, representing 46 states and 24 countries.
